LEWIS D. CALLAHAN
Lewis D. Callahan, age 88, of Belton, Missouri, passed away on Friday, September 17, 2021 at St. Joseph Medical Center in Kansas City, Missouri.
Private family inurnment will be held at Mount Moriah, Oct. 16th at 2:00pm.
Visitation celebrating Lewis's life will be held at St. Paul's United Methodist Church from 3:30pm-5:30pm Oct 16th.
Lewis Delmar Callahan was born in Slater, Missouri on May 16, 1933 to John W. Callahan and Della Mae (Carroll) Callahan. Soon after high school, Lewis honorably served his country in the United States Army as Engineer Foreman from 1953 to 1955 stationed in Korea then Guam. Lewis was joined in marriage with his wife Rosalie on August 23, 1958 in Tina, Missouri. Their union was blessed with two children, Todd and Carla. He worked as an Electric Switch Technician for Southwestern Bell. However, Lewis' happiness was in his time spent with family and in his garden. He raised his family on two acres of land south of Belton. Following his father's footsteps, Lewis perfected his green thumb and ability to grow many fruits and vegetables. This is where Lewis found his peace. He was a very reserved man but was strong in his stature and faith.
Lewis was preceded in death by his parents, John and Della Callahan; and two brothers, William J. Callahan and Robert D. Callahan.
He is survived by his loving wife of sixty-three years, Rosalie Callahan and daughter, Carla M. Lowther (Gene); son Todd W. Callahan (Julie); and two grandchildren, Ashleigh, and Ethan.
